Research Interests

Distance Learning Doug helped to create "Maya Quest" an interactive learning experience that was directed by thousands of classrooms around the world, via the Internet.
The next Interactive project will be "Web Journalism in India". A team of 200 volunteers will build a monastery in India in the fall of 2002. http://www.themonasteryproject.org/.

Professional Experience

  • MayaQuest was an Interactive expedition exploring the world of the Maya. The Washington Post called MayaQuest one of the most sucessful attempts at distance learning to date. It had an estimated 3.5 billion media recognition's to date including segments on CNN, Prime Time Live, and Newton's Apple. The 1998 expedition received 2 million hits @ per day for 6 weeks.
